Build Your Own Financial Database: A Comprehensive Video Tutorial Guide246
The world of finance is data-driven. Whether you're a seasoned quant, a budding data analyst, or simply someone interested in managing their personal finances effectively, a robust and efficient financial database is an invaluable tool. This comprehensive guide will walk you through building your own financial database using video tutorials, covering everything from conceptual design to advanced query techniques. We’ll focus on practical applications and offer tips for optimizing your database for speed and scalability.
Why Build Your Own Financial Database?
Pre-built financial software solutions often come with limitations. They might lack the flexibility to adapt to your specific needs, be overly expensive, or suffer from security concerns. Building your own database offers unparalleled control, customization, and security. You can tailor it precisely to your requirements, integrate it with other systems, and ensure the confidentiality of your sensitive financial data. This control is especially crucial for individuals and businesses dealing with large volumes of financial information.
Choosing the Right Database Management System (DBMS):
The first step is selecting the appropriate DBMS. Several excellent options exist, each with its strengths and weaknesses. Popular choices include:
Relational Database Management Systems (RDBMS): Such as MySQL, PostgreSQL, and SQL Server. These are ideal for structured data, offering robust querying capabilities and strong data integrity features. Our video tutorials will heavily focus on SQL, the standard language for interacting with RDBMS. We'll cover basic SQL commands, advanced queries (joins, subqueries), and efficient data manipulation techniques.
NoSQL Databases: Such as MongoDB or Cassandra. These are better suited for unstructured or semi-structured data, offering flexibility and scalability. While less common for highly structured financial data, they can be useful for specific applications, such as storing transactional logs or handling large volumes of market data.
Our Video Tutorial Series: A Step-by-Step Approach
Our video tutorial series is designed to be accessible to individuals with varying levels of technical expertise. We'll progress gradually, from foundational concepts to advanced techniques. The series will be divided into several modules:
Module 1: Database Design Fundamentals: This module will cover the essential principles of database design, including entity-relationship diagrams (ERDs), normalization, and data modeling. We'll illustrate how to design a robust schema for a financial database, considering factors like data types, relationships, and constraints. Videos will include practical examples and best practices.
Module 2: SQL for Financial Data: This module will provide a comprehensive introduction to SQL, focusing on practical applications within a financial context. We'll cover SELECT, INSERT, UPDATE, and DELETE statements, as well as advanced querying techniques such as joins, subqueries, and aggregate functions. Real-world examples using financial data will be used throughout.
Module 3: Data Import and Cleaning: Real-world financial data is often messy and inconsistent. This module will address data cleaning and transformation techniques, showing you how to import data from various sources (CSV, Excel, APIs), handle missing values, and ensure data consistency. We'll cover techniques for data validation and error handling.
Module 4: Building Financial Reports and Dashboards: Once you have your data organized, you'll need to visualize and analyze it. This module will cover techniques for building insightful financial reports and dashboards. We'll explore different visualization tools and demonstrate how to generate charts and graphs to effectively communicate financial insights.
Module 5: Advanced Topics: This module will delve into more advanced topics, including database optimization, security, and scalability. We'll discuss indexing strategies, query optimization techniques, and best practices for securing your financial database. We’ll also touch upon integrating your database with other systems and APIs.
Software and Tools Used in the Tutorials:
We'll primarily use open-source tools to keep the tutorials accessible and cost-effective. This includes a specific RDBMS (e.g., PostgreSQL or MySQL), a text editor for writing SQL queries, and a data visualization tool (e.g., Tableau Public or a similar free alternative). Specific software recommendations and download links will be provided in each module.
Who Should Watch These Tutorials?
These tutorials are ideal for anyone seeking to improve their financial data management skills, including:
Financial Analysts: Enhance your data analysis capabilities and build custom solutions tailored to your specific needs.
Data Scientists: Learn how to effectively manage and analyze large financial datasets.
Accounting Professionals: Streamline your accounting processes and improve data accuracy.
Personal Finance Enthusiasts: Gain control over your personal finances and build a customized financial tracking system.
Students: Gain practical experience in database management and SQL programming within the context of finance.
Get Started Today!
Building your own financial database empowers you to gain deeper insights into your financial data. Our video tutorial series provides a comprehensive and practical approach to mastering this essential skill. Subscribe to our channel and join us on this journey towards building robust and efficient financial databases!
2025-03-14
Previous:Unlocking Cloud Computing Careers: A Comprehensive Guide to Industry Training
Next:Unlock Your Cloud Computing Potential: Zhanjiang‘s Top Cloud Training Programs

Unlocking Creativity with LEGO Bricks and Coding: A Beginner‘s Guide to Micro:bit Programming
https://zeidei.com/technology/73877.html

Downloadable Family Guidance Videos: Empowering Parents for a Harmonious Home
https://zeidei.com/lifestyle/73876.html

Mastering the Art of Video Editing: A Beginner‘s Guide
https://zeidei.com/technology/73875.html

Navigating the Complexities of Foreign Healthcare Product Enterprises
https://zeidei.com/health-wellness/73874.html

Unveiling the Power of HeYing Cloud Computing: A Deep Dive into Capabilities and Applications
https://zeidei.com/technology/73873.html
Hot

A Beginner‘s Guide to Building an AI Model
https://zeidei.com/technology/1090.html

DIY Phone Case: A Step-by-Step Guide to Personalizing Your Device
https://zeidei.com/technology/1975.html

Odoo Development Tutorial: A Comprehensive Guide for Beginners
https://zeidei.com/technology/2643.html

Android Development Video Tutorial
https://zeidei.com/technology/1116.html

Database Development Tutorial: A Comprehensive Guide for Beginners
https://zeidei.com/technology/1001.html